当我们尝试将Java和C进行绑定时,可能会遇到一些令人头疼的问题。这个过程并不总是一帆风顺,而是需要细心和耐心。作为一名程序员,我们需要克服这些困难,以便在我们的项目中实现所需的功能。

首先,我们需要了解的是Java和C之间的数据类型不完全匹配。这可能导致数据在传递过程中丢失或者格式不正确。因此,在进行绑定时,我们需要仔细考虑如何在两种语言之间正确地传递数据。

其次,内存管理也是一个常见的问题。在Java中,内存管理是由虚拟机来处理的,而在C中,我们需要手动管理内存。因此,在绑定过程中,我们需要特别注意内存的释放和分配,以免出现内存泄漏或者指针错误。

此外,还有一些其他可能的问题,比如线程安全性、异常处理、性能优化等等。面对这些挑战,我们需要不断地学习和改进,以确保我们的绑定代码能够正常运行并实现我们的预期目标。

总的来说,Java绑定到C可能会遇到一些问题,但只要我们有足够的耐心和技巧,我们就能够克服这些困难,实现我们的目标。让我们继续努力学习和改进,为我们的项目增添更多的可能性和创新。愿我们的绑定代码能够顺利运行,为我们的项目带来更多的成功和成就!

详情参考

了解更多有趣的事情:https://blog.ds3783.com/